Students will work independently to structure their knowledge of mathematics and didactics gained through previous intstruction and to perceive mathematics as an integral part of all primary school subjects. They will be provided with a programe of continuous self-development.

Non-traditional arithmetic and geometric environments will be studied more deeply. Problem posing of graduated difficuly and problem posing for pupils with special educational needs and for gifted pupils are emphasized. Topics will be offered by the teacher and chosen by the students in the first seminar. Last update: Kaslová Michaela, PhDr. (21.02.2020)
